Are you looking for a role where you can bring your department’s standard operational procedures to life and contribute to a high functioning LCBO Customs and Traffic team? Reporting to the Transportation Manager, providing operational support by performing administrative duties associated with routing, tracking, customs and excise accounting, and freight payments. You will enable goods to flow efficiently and economically to LCBO facilities, by supporting and reporting on transportation, customs accounting, and freight payment related activities. You will coordinate and process required documentation to the Canada Border Services Agency (CBSA) for accounting of all LCBO alcoholic and unsolicited goods.

About the Role
- Expeditious data entry as support in customs and freight payables administration function
- Audit soft-copy forms and identify non-compliant records
- Perform quality checks on data entered making appropriate corrections when needed
- Perform a variety of administrative duties as needed (filing, scanning, photocopying, hard copy back-up retrieval, maintain department files)
- Research and respond to standard global trade information requests in a professional manner
- Prioritize and complete work according to project demands, customs compliance requirements, and other departmental needs
- Professional and courteous participation with other team members in support of day-to-day operations of the team, including setting priorities, and organizing and scheduling work
- Perform other related duties as assigned by management
- Adhere to established company and union policies and procedures
About You
- Strong written and verbal communication skills
- Possess a high level of self-motivation, rigid attention to detail, comfort with strict deadlines, excellent problem- solving self-sufficiency, and enjoys engaging with various business partners.
- Completion of CITT-Certified Logistics Professional (CCLP) designation, Certified Customs Specialist (CCS) designation preferred, or minimally – enrollment in a customs/trade compliance or supply chain post-secondary program
- Prior experience in a customs or transportation related role highly valued
